Matt Quickel, owner of Treasure Coast Plumbing, has built a loyal following of clients over the last three decades based on promptness of service and quality results. Originally operating in New Jersey, Matt has brought his company’s reputation for excellence to Vero Beach, Sebastian, and the Palm Bay area. Licensed and insured, Treasure Coast Plumbing places a priority on the safety and security of the customer. The plumbing professionals who arrive at your home or office understand they are guests and perform services with respect for their surroundings at a high level of discretion. Treasure Coast Plumbing offers comprehensive, yet affordable plumbing services including simple jobs such as plumbing fixture installations and repairs to large scale remodeling or construction projects. Realizing that no job is too big or too small when plumbing services are required, the staff at Treasure Coast Plumbing make sure the job is performed correctly the first time, every time. The plumbers on site only use quality parts and fixtures, never cutting corners at the expense of the client. Services we offer
Although the professionals at Treasure Coast Plumbing can handle jobs of any size and scope, below is a list of the standard services offered. • Repairing Leaky Pipes and Fixtures • Clearing Clogged Drains• Toilet Repair and Installations• Kitchen and Bath Installations • Water Heater Repair and Installation • Food Waste Disposer Service• Sewer and Drain Service• Water Pressure Testing • Gas and Water Line Installation• Drain Line Repair or Replacement• Well Pump and Sump Pump
